The Goddard School® located at 3875 S Green Rd, Beachwoood OH 44122 is seeking a dedicated and nurturing Resource Teacher to join our team! At our School, we put our teachers first because they put our students first. As a Resource Teacher, you will collaborate with Lead and Assistant Teachers to implement engaging educational programs and activities. This pivotal role includes classroom support, enhanced curriculum delivery and adapting dynamically to meet the evolving educational needs of our school community.

Key Responsibilities:
- Enhance lesson plans and activities in collaboration with Lead and Assistant Teachers
- Provide flexible classroom support to ensure a consistent and high-quality educational experience
- Organize and prepare engaging classroom materials and learning centers
- Supervise and engage with children both indoors and outdoors, ensuring their safety, well-being and social development
- Offer personalized attention and foster an inclusive classroom environment
- Collaborate and communicate transparently with families about children's progress and achievements
- Maintain clean and inviting classrooms adhering to health, safety and licensing regulations
- Assist with daily care routines and tasks to promote a nurturing learning environment
- High school diploma required
- Empathy and compassion for young children
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
- Ability to work collaboratively with staff, children and families
- Ability to lift up to 50 lbs. in connection with the handling of children
- Must pass required state background checks and meet state minimum education, experience and credential requirements
